I got Cecil and Nanamo from about 20 packs, the rest were 4-star cards. RNG, son. You having good luck doesn't mean TT is in a good place right now.
The feeling I get when I'm done farming a NPC card after a brain-melting grind is the joy of NEVER, EVER having to duel that NPC again. Same thing goes for certain trial/dungeon cards, and yes, Terra, I'm looking at you. 400 clears for a single card. I know people who are sitting on 600+ and still didn't get it. But yeah, running a trial 24/7 must be fun.
Getting 1000+ wins out of ~5000 games on a NPC whose rules are Random and Chaos and not getting absolutely anything is fun too. Oh, wait, you get MGP! MGP you spend on gold packs to get absolutely nothing! That's fun too!
